Output 434099928c70c3873be1eb0478f204a453b7439b18b1f83958fc40932e0dd36d:8

value
525066
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a3a6f14cb18d3de201881f7ab68c681eef6ba92b OP_EQUALVERIFY OP_CHECKSIG
address
1FvK8eES9TCzgUEKDsexZpZ6oFNxrTATSQ
transaction
434099928c70c3873be1eb0478f204a453b7439b18b1f83958fc40932e0dd36d
spent
true